PART 2There are 3 houses. They are side by side like this:
X Y Z
There are 3 utilities: gas, water, and electricity. The 3 utilities need to reach each house without crossing each other. They cannot go above each other. They cannot go parallell to each other. They can not cross. They do not run together and they are not all run by the same company. The lines also do not go through the houses like this:
X------Y------Z

The puzzle is impossible unless you use a type of special two-dimensional surface called a Torus. On a standard piece of flat paper, it is not actually possible.

If you don't understand what a torus is, think of a world map. You can also model it that way. Basically, when you "leave" the top you end up at the bottom and vice-versa, and if you "leave" the left or right sides, you end up on the opposite sides. Think of it as folding a world map into a tube so the top of the map is right up against the bottom of the map, and then folding that tube in around itself to form a donut so the east side of the map touches the west. What makes the riddle impossible on a standard 2d-field piece of paper is that you'd have to somehow get a utility line going a certain direction to end up going the same direction on the other side of the paper without making any turns, which is impossible without something like a torus.
